    @ Rockets and Morey.

    I'm sure there will have a great atmosphere when Asik will come back from his injury and play again with Rockets. Well played...
    Morey managed to finish some of the more spectacular GM moves of the last years, so he is a guy who, at least sometimes, knows what he is doing.

    but this time he clearly overplayed his cards and what was once thought to be a genious strategy (the structure of the Asik offer the Bulls eventually didn't match) backfires big time.
    even in this league you won't find someone who takes this contract off your hands AND delivers a pick. usually you have to include the pick to make other teams listen. the Rockets overrated Asik when the prayed him away from Bulls and the overrated him in the last weeks hyped "the 19th Dec. decission". he even isn't that good on D (not Tyson Chandler good) and he is a Diva. 15 million plus the drama for some rebounds. common.
    but good for us. the Asik disaster will keep the Rockets from becoming a Western contender. thx.

    Morey is just the flavor of the month, like Presti and Pritchard before him. Everyone needs to remember what the Houston roster looked like just before the Harden trade. Morey had made a series of moves last summer that resulted in a horribly unbalanced roster destined for another 9th place finish in the conference. It was only when Presti came to his rescue by offering Harden for pennies on the dollar that things changed. Morey gets credit for parlaying his incredible good fortune with Harden into making Houston a possible destination for Howard, but without Presti's bonehead handling of an extremely valuable asset the Rockets are still a mediocre team trying to sneak into playoffs.
